Sepp Piontek

Josef “Sepp” Emanuel Hubertus Piontek , more known under the name of Sepp Piontek (born the March 5th 1940 with Breslau from now on Wrocław in Poland), is a former player (international German) then Entraîneur of German football .

Career of Trainer

He in particular involved the Werder of Bremen and the Fortuna Düsseldorf but is sutout known to have involved the Denmark of 1979 to 1990. Under its direction, Danish took part in two Championnats of Europe of the nations in 1984 (semi-finalists) and 1988 and in a world cup (Mundial 1986).

Piontek also coaché the selection of Turkey between 1990 and 1993.
